12 CFR 628.300 – Transitions

(a) Capital conservation buffer. (1) [Reserved]
(2) Beginning January 1, 2017 through December 31, 2019 a System institution’s maximum capital conservation buffer payout ratio must be determined as set forth in Table 1 to § 628.300.
Table 1 to § 628.300
| Transition Period | Capital conservation buffer | Maximum payout ratio (as a percentage of eligible retained income) |
|---|---|---|
| Calendar year 2017 | >0.625 percent | No limitation. |
| ?0.625 percent, and >0.469 percent | 60 percent. | |
| ?0.469 percent, and >0.313 percent | 40 percent. | |
| ?0.313 percent, and >0.156 percent | 20 percent. | |
| ?0.156 percent | 0 percent. | |
| Calendar year 2018 | >1.25 percent | No limitation. |
| ?1.25 percent, and >0.938 percent | 60 percent. | |
| ?0.938 percent, and >0.625 percent | 40 percent. | |
| ?0.625 percent, and >0.313 percent | 20 percent. | |
| ?0.313 percent | 0 percent. | |
| Calendar year 2019 | >1.875 percent | No limitation. |
| ?1.875 percent, and >1.406 percent | 60 percent. | |
| ?1.406 percent, and >0.938 percent | 40 percent. | |
| ?0.938 percent, and >0.469 percent | 20 percent. | |
| ?0.469 percent | 0 percent. |
